TEACHING EXPERIENCE

I have worked in a variety of grade levels and have taught a range of different subjects through my job as a special education teacher. I am currently teaching students with autism in grades K-2.

MY TEACHING STYLE

I teach students with differing abilities and learning styles, so my teaching style tends to change depending on each student's individual needs. In my autism classroom, I have my students complete several different tasks in each structured area of the classroom. They are require some level of support, but our classroom goal is to foster independence. We cover a wide range of skills in one day, and I love seeing my students grow!
